Anna Politkovskaja was a renowned Russian journalist and human rights activist, celebrated for her courageous reporting on the Chechen wars and her advocacy for the rights of oppressed individuals in Russia. Tragically, she was assassinated in 2006, a crime widely attributed to her outspoken criticism of the Kremlin and its policies.
